There are a variety of Audi keys that include traditional keys and key fobs that use transponder chips to start the car. Traditional Audi keys can be replaced with a spare key at an authorized locksmith, and a lot of Audi dealerships also offer keys replacement services. The cost of a new key varies on whether it comes with a remote control or not and the year and model of the vehicle. In general, a standard Audi key is priced between $280 and $475, with an additional fee for programming it to the car.

Apart from providing spare keys locksmiths can also program a brand new Audi key and remote to work with the existing system in your car. They employ special tools to reprogram the ECU of your car to accept a new key. They can also help you unlock the doors of your car if you locked your keys inside.

If you lose your Audi key, you should contact the dealer as soon as possible to request an exchange. Before they can replace your key, they'll require all the information needed and documentation. They will then ask for the key from Germany, and then have it programmed to your vehicle.

A locksmith can provide you with an extra Audi Key at a much lower cost than buying one from a dealer. The locksmith will cut the key and program it to your car. They can also repair the lock cylinder if you were locked out of your vehicle.

Transponder Keys

If your car is fitted with a transponder key, it won't be able to start without the right key to activate the anti-theft system. This feature is available in many cars such as those made by Audi and other manufacturers. It's an excellent method to prevent car theft. here Transponder keys are equipped with a tiny radio-frequency transmitter that transmits an encrypted signal "password" to the immobilizer system of your car each time you insert the key and then turn. If the signal is in line the key, the car will begin. This is a fantastic and cost-effective way to increase the safety of your vehicle.

A normal transponder key appears like a typical car key, but has an outer layer of plastic. This is due to the chip inside is located in this here top section. The key can be a blade-style one that needs to be inserted in the ignition cylinder, or it could be integrated into a car remote key fob. Whatever the case, it needs to be programmed, or trained with the specific code for your vehicle, or it won't function.

Some transponder keys have rolling codes. This means that the code changes each time you insert the car key. This is a significant upgrade to the static code that was used in audi a1 car key the earlier standard. It makes it more difficult to hack, and thus more secure for your vehicle. Some dealerships will offer this upgrade as an option for a small fee, but the majority of independent locksmiths will offer it at a low rate.

Many auto locksmiths will be equipped to cut and program any type of transponder key, saving you the cost of a trip to a dealer. The locksmith can also do it faster than a dealer since they have fully-equipped mobile service vans. There is no need to wait up to 10 days for keys from the manufacturer to arrive. Some dealers can also make you a spare transponder but it's typically more expensive.
